Salman Sayyid

S. Sayyid is currently Professor of Rhetoric and Decolonial Thought at the University of Leeds, and Head of the School of Sociology and Social Policy. He pioneered Critical Muslim Studies. He is the author of numerous works on political theory and its interface with the post-Western: Islamism, Islamophobia, decolonial thought, and the founding editor of ''ReOrient: The Journal of Critical Muslim Studies.'' His work has been translated into nearly a dozen languages. He has worked in Australia, the United States, and London. Provided by Wikipedia
